Decoding the Bullet train – for quarry & crusher owners: A Seminar by Baton Consultants

On 25th October 2018, more than 30 quarry & crusher owners gathered in Thane for a seminar conducted by Baton Consultants Private Limited. Our correspondent had a discussion with Mandar Chitre, managing director of Baton Consultants & Raj Shrivastav, Executive-in-charge Crushing & Screening Solutions, TIL Limited. The extracts of this interview are as below.

Q. Tell us something about this seminar, what is “Decoding the bullet train”?

Mandar: Bullet train is a very prestigious landmark for India. Not just Japan, but the entire world will have their eyes on how well can we execute this project. The Indian government is certainly completing its due diligence to ensure efficient, effective & on time completion. However, at Baton, we also felt a need to contribute our bit to the success of this project. We called two very senior & eminent speakers, who have done considerable amount of research on this project. They would not like their names to be mentioned in this article. The speakers addressed the audience (quarry & crusher owners) who have their lands as well as infrastructure in the near vicinity of the bullet train track. The speakers did an excellent job in informing the audience that ‘what they have being doing for other projects will not suffice for the bullet train’. The demand of aggregate & sand is well beyond the current supply capacity. Quality restrictions are very stringent. Safety is certainly an important parameter. The Japanese will not allow any non-conformations to the requirement. The quarry & crusher owners had a fair understanding of what upgradations will be needed to meet the requirements of this project.

Q. What can TIL contribute to this project? What products can you offer?

Raj: Partnering India’s Infrastructure growth since 1944, TIL Limited is the foremost crane manufacturer and a leading provider of customized material handling and road building solutions in India. We have alliances with some of the finest in global technology, viz. Manitowoc Crane Group, Hyster Yale Group, Astec Inc. and PACECO Corp. TIL has two factories in Eastern India – a fully integrated plant at Kolkata, certified under national and international standards, and a larger state-of-the-art ERP-enabled factory at Kharagpur. With offices at Kolkata (HO), Delhi, Mumbai, Chennai and Singrauli, and a network of sales and service personnel across India, we are perfectly placed to cater to emerging opportunities in the Indian infrastructure sector. TIL’s integrated customer support offers an array of value-added services and solutions that are designed to enhance the customers’ profitability.

TIL offers in India a range of globally acclaimed crushing & screening solutions under strategic alliance with Astec Aggregate and Mining Group, USA. We provide innovative solutions for mining, quarrying, construction, demolition, and recycling industries. Astec’s superior understanding of the needs of the industry, coupled with the manufacturing prowess and country-wide distribution network of TIL, results in the design, manufacture and marketing of a complete range of world-class Track Mobile Plants, Wheeled Portable Plants, Stationery Plants, Unit Equipment manufactured at TIL’s Kharagpur Works in West Bengal (viz. Jaw Crushers, Cone Crushers, Vertical Shaft Impactors, Vibrating Screens & Vibrating Grizzly Feeders) and High Frequency Screens for mining and quarry operations in India.
